Редакция CNews готова принять пресс-релизы компаний на адрес news@cnews.ru.
Приглашаем вас делиться комментариями о материалах CNews на наших страницах платформ Facebook, Telegram и Twitter.
В этой статье, мы расскажем, что нужно сделать чтобы на одном контроллере создать два RAID массива. Как создать аппаратные RAID0 и RAID5 плате от компании HP P822, с помощью Array Configuration Utility. Зачем могут понадобиться два массива на одной плате, и если что-то пойдет «не так», то как восстанавливать данные с них.
Array Configuration Utility (ACU) – это инструмент для настройки массивов на контроллерах HP Smart Array. Данная утилита предоставляет возможности по управлению и диагностике RAID массивов и контроллеров.
Скачать данную программу можно с официального сайта.
Существует два вида данной утилиты – с графической оболочкой, и приложение командной строки.
Я покажу как создавать массивы с помощью обоих версий данной программы, мы будем собирать на контроллере от производителя HP, модель P822.
Из подключенных к контроллеру дисков можно создавать один два или более массивов, уровни этих массивов могут быть какими угодно, количество массивов и их возможные уровни будут ограничиваться только количеством накопителей.
Единственный недостаток такого построения — это то, что при выходе из строя контроллера вы потеряете всю информацию с обоих RAID.
Для примера мы создадим RAID0 под систему, что должно увеличить скорость чтения и записи информации, а также массив пятого уровня для хранения бэкапов, архивов и другой важной информации.
В таком случае выход из строя одного из массивов никак не повлияет на работу другого.
Для начала давайте рассмотрим, как создать RAID массив с помощью командной строки.
Сперва нужно скачать утилиту, а найти ее можно на официальном сайте HPE.
Запускаем утилиту и для начала посмотрим информацию о нашем контроллере. Чтобы обратиться к конкретному контроллеру для создания рейда, необходимо определить «слот», к которому он подключен. Это можно сделать с помощью следующей команды.
controller all show
Эта команда обратится ко «всем» контроллерам и покажет их статус. В результате вы увидите список контроллеров и в каком слоте находится каждый из них.
Далее нужно определить какие носители подключены к нашему контроллеру. Для этого выполним такую команду:
controller slot=1 physicaldrive all show
В результате команда обратится к контроллеру в первом слоте и покажет все подключенные к нему физические накопители, а также накопители, которые объединены в RAID.
Определив накопители, из которых будет состоять будущий массив можно его создать. Для этого используется команда create:
hpacucli controller slot=1 create type=ld drives=allunassigned raid=5 size=max
hpacucli controller slot=1 create type=ld drives=1:5,1:6,1:7 raid=5 size=max
Команда содержит следующие атрибуты:
Слот контроллера – 1.
Тип устройства, который будет создан, «ld» – это логический диск.
Диски, из которых будет создан RAID, можно указывать в формате списка или указать все не назначенные накопители.
Затем идет уровень, RAID-а, который нужно создать.
И в конце указан размер логического диска, который будет создан. Размер указывается в мегабайтах или же он может быть указан в виде полного объёма max.
Для проверки успешного выполнения предыдущей команды выполним следующую:
hpacucli controller slot=1 show config
В результате получим информацию о всех имеющихся массивах на контроллере в конкретном слоте.
Как видно из выходных данных, RAID5 был создан с полным размером трех носителей. Поскольку RAID5 теряет емкость одного диска в размере логического диска, из 3 накопителей по 300Гб, в результате получается логический диск с емкостью 600 Гб.
Осталось лишь разметить только что созданный накопитель в управлении дисками.
Теперь давайте рассмотрим, как создать RAID массив с помощью той же утилиты, но с графическим интерфейсом.
Запускаем утилиту и выбираем нужный контроллер из данного списка.
Полную версию статьи со всеми дополнительными видео уроками смотрите в источнике. А также зайдите на наш Youtube канал, там собраны более 400 обучающих видео.
Редакция CNews готова принять пресс-релизы компаний на адрес news@cnews.ru.
Приглашаем вас делиться комментариями о материалах CNews на наших страницах платформ Facebook, Telegram и Twitter.